Picard’s TheoremIn this chapter, we shall prove the so-called “big” theorem of Picard which asserts that a holomorphic function with an (isolated) essential singularity assumes every value with at most one exception in any neighborhood of that singularity.

Applications of Runge’s TheoremThis chapter is devoted to various theorems which can be proved using Runge’s theorem: the existence of functions with prescribed zeros or poles, a “cohomological” version of Cauchy’s theorem, and related theorems. The last section concerns itself with .(Ω) as a ring (or ℂ-algebra).
